Christy *********** REPLY SEPARATOR *********** On 4/22/02 at 9:22 PM Mark Brandt wrote: >Hi Christy, > I just went thru this myself and found that netscape mail works good if >you set the message wrapping to the maximum in your preferences menu. >Before you forward and modify the modpost, go to the preference menu >under edit. Turn incoming wrap off and set outgoing wrap to the max. I >usually just change it to 1172. The modposts go thru fine then. After >you send the modpost, change it back. It really is the outgoing wrap >that effects the headers and screws it up and you can change the >settings after you get the email.
